Analysis

The most recent figure for pension beneficiaries by type of pension, sex and means-testing in Spain is 10.38 million,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 19 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.6% on the previous year and up 10.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, pension beneficiaries by type of pension, sex and means-testing in Spain peaked at 10.38 million in 2024 and was at its lowest, 8.33 million, in 2006.

That places Spain 6th out of 35 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 19 years of available data.

Pension beneficiaries by type of pension, sex and means-testing in Spain, year by year

Annual values for Pension beneficiaries by type of pension, sex and means-testing in Spain, 2006 to 2024.
Year Value Change
2006 8.33 million
2007 8.48 million +1.8%
2008 8.55 million +0.8%
2009 8.75 million +2.4%
2010 8.88 million +1.5%
2011 8.99 million +1.3%
2012 9.11 million +1.3%
2013 9.25 million +1.5%
2014 9.37 million +1.3%
2015 9.45 million +0.8%
2016 9.56 million +1.2%
2017 9.66 million +1.1%
2018 9.78 million +1.2%
2019 9.89 million +1.1%
2020 9.90 million +0.1%
2021 10.01 million +1.1%
2022 10.09 million +0.8%
2023 10.22 million +1.2%
2024 10.38 million +1.6%
